Bloomington ReStore It's a Favorite Choice
A popular option to consider in Bloomington is the Bloomington ReStore, controlled through Habitat for Humanity. This nonprofit home improvement store also accepts donations of both gently used furniture, appliances household accessories, building supplies along with other. The proceeds of donated items will be used to help Habitat design affordable housing for low-income families.
